(2) ORDER :

1.

The applicants are apprehending arrest in Crime No.680/2021 registered with Shrigonda Police Station, District Ahmednagar for the offence punishable under Section 306 of the Indian Penal Code (for short "I.P.C.").

2.

The First Information Report (for short "F.I.R.") is lodged by Manisha Zumbar Gavande on 3rd October 2021. She is the wife of deceased. It is alleged that the deceased was working as Gramsevak had Shrigonda Grampanchayat. About 20 days prior to lodging of the complaint, the deceased had informed the informant that Deputy Sarpanch of Khandgaon - Wadghul Grampanchayat Ramdas Bansi Ghodke and the son of Grampanchayat member Smt. Sunanda Yohan Shinde namely Ananda Shinde are forcing him to make entries in the name of encroachers in forest land. Deceased had informed the accused that it is not within jurisdiction to perform such act. He would consult superiors and initiate appropriate action.

The work was illegal and since the deceased had not followed the directions of the accused, complaint was made against him with Block Development Officer alleging that he is not performing his duties. Deceased had also informed that he had approached the Block Development Officer and tried to explain his side.

During the same period, Ramdas Ghodke had made viral the conversation between him and deceased wherein it was recorded that Ramdas Ghodke was instructing the deceased to make entries of 150 houses of the persons who are residing in the forest land from 1960 -1970. Accused Ramdas Ghodke had threatened the deceased that inquiry will be conducted against him on the ground that he is not helping poor people. He was pressurised to do the work. Deceased had informed the informant that, he is tensed on account of conduct of the accuse.

Another audio clip was circulated which refers to the fact that Ram Ghodke was informing the deceased that he should perform work and then he would withdraw the complaint made against him. Deceased was praying for mercy. Another video about conversation between Ramdas Ghodke and deceased indicated that Ghodke was threatening the deceased that his salary will be stopped, he would not get pension and he was pressurised by him. Anand Shinde, the other accused is the son of Member of Grampanchayat. He made the deceased to sweep the office of Grampanchayat, recorded the video and made it viral. The deceased was tortured. About month ago the deceased was dragged out of the office and by closing it he was driven out from the office. He was insulted in front of the villagers.

He committed suicide by jumping into the water fall of Sautada. Informant and others visited the spot. His motorcycle and bag was found near the spot. For 3 to 4 days body could not be traced. Complaint was lodged with police station on 28.09.2021. On 02.10.2021 body of the deceased was found. Hence, the F.I.R. was registered under Section 306 of I.P.C. 3.

Learned Advocate for the applicants in both the applications submitted that the offence under Section 306 of I.P.C. is not made out. Deceased was not performing his duty. Hence complaint was lodged with Block Development Officer. Custodial interrogation of the applicants is not necessary. Applicants are reputed persons. Applicant Ramdas Ghodke is Deputy Sarpanch of the Grampanchayat. The victim was under tension on account of surgery of his daughter who was suffering from kidney ailment. Applicants are not responsible for his death. Even accepting the allegations as it is, no offence under Section 306 of I.P.C. is made out. F.I.R. no where indicates mens rea and extreme harassment and abetment as envisaged under Section 107 of I.P.C. There is no evidence to show that the accused instigated the deceased to commit suicide or had any complicity in the act. 4.

Statements recorded during the investigation support the prosecution case. During the investigation it was revealed that the complaint made against deceased to the higher authorities was false. The signatures on the complaint / application of Sarpanch and other Grampanchayat members were false. Accused prepared false letter head and stamps of Grampanchayat and forwarded false complaint. Accused were insisting that the deceased should make entries of persons who are encroachers on the forest land. The victim was threatened that his salary and pension would be stopped.

Statements of the persons who had allegedly signed the complaint, were recorded and they have denied their signatures. Thus, the accused had prepared false document. The victim was made to sweep the Grampanchayat Office and while doing so, the video was recorded by the accused. The audio clips regarding conversation with the deceased were circulated by the accused which shows that he was pressurised to perform illegal act.

The F.I.R. and investigation papers reveal that the deceased was continuously harassed by the accused. Deceased was under constant pressure from them. He was asked to make entries with regard to the encroachers who are occupying the forest land. The deceased was not adhering to the demands of accused. The audio recording of the conversation was made viral. Repeated complaints were filed with higher authorities against deceased with a view to pressurise him. The statements of witnesses recorded during investigation reveal that the signatures appearing on the application / complaint forwarded by accused Ramdas Ghodke were forged. Accused Anand Shinde had video recorded the incident of sweeping and made it viral. It is apparent that the victim was continuously humiliated by the accused. Thus, there is sufficient evidence to show that the accused had instigated and abetted the victim to commit suicide.

7.

In view of the above, I pass the following order.

ORDER

(i) ABA No. 1355/2021 and ABA No. 1309/2021 stand rejected. Criminal Application No. 2927/2021 and Criminal Application No. 2926/2021 stand disposed of.

(ii) At this stage, learned Counsel for the applicants submits that the applicants propose to move before the Apex Court and hence, interim protection granted by this Court may be extended for three weeks. The learned A.P.P. opposed this request. However, considering the submission made by the learned advocate for the applicants, interim protection granted earlier is extended for the period of three weeks.
